By EMMA KIMOR
World
Zionist Press Service

JERUSALEM — At the
Ghetto Fighters' Museum
at Kibutz Lohamei ha-
Ghetta'ot in the Western
Galilee, records and ar-
tifacts of the horror and suf-
fering of the Jews just be-
fore and in the Holocaust, as
well as their resistance and
uprising, are displayed.

kibutz, of which it is part,
stand on a hilltop along the
Acco (Acre)-Nahariya Road,
a picturesque Turkish-built
aqueduct marking the spot.
Kibutz Lohamei ha-
Ghetta'ot is an active ag-
ricultural, fish-breeding,
industrial tomato-raising
settlement, with a factory
for electronic equipment,
-4004,44, 4:101ivo::v
counting 300 members of
various origins.
However, when it was
s*:
founded in 1949, six years
from the day the Jewish up-
rising in the Warsaw

WASHINGTON — Vla-
dimir N. Sakharov, a former
spy in the Soviet KGB who
defected to the West and be-
came an agent for the CIA,
is one of the featured speak-
ers in next season's offer-
ings of the Bnai Brith In-
ternational Lecture
Bureau.
The bureau, now in its
20th year, provides speak-
ers, performing artists, and
complete programming for
communal and religious
organizations as well as col-
leges and universities
across North America.

JERUSALEM — The
David and Ruth Wechsler
Psychology Faculty Lounge
has been dedicated at the
Hebrew University "--
Jerusalem.
Prof. Wechsler was a
pioneer in many facets of
psychological research in
the United States. The
Wechsler-Bellevue intern-
gence* test is one of the most
widely used IQ tests today.
He was a member of the
American Friends of He-
breW University and of the
university board of trustees.
